Application by Tom Stoddart Pty Ltd
Citation: [2026] FWCA 2255
What happened
Tom Stoddart Pty Ltd, a company in the manufacturing industry, sought approval for a single-enterprise agreement, the Tom Stoddart Pty Ltd Enterprise Agreement 2026-2027. The agreement covers employees of the company. The application was made under section 185 of the Fair Work Act 2009.
What was decided
The Fair Work Commission Deputy President approved the Tom Stoddart Pty Ltd Enterprise Agreement 2026-2027. The Commission found that the requirements of sections 186, 187, and 188 of the Fair Work Act 2009 were met. The agreement will come into effect seven days after the date of approval.
